What is the cheapest month to fly from Tucson to Europe?

To calculate monthly average prices, KAYAK takes all prices for each month over the last year for round-trip flights from Tucson to Europe, removes the top 0.1% to account for outliers, and then takes the median of all values for each month.

The cheapest month for flights from Tucson to Europe is October, when tickets cost $698 (return) on average. On the other hand, the most expensive months are June and May, when the average cost of round-trip tickets is $1,284 and $1,164 respectively.

What’s the cheapest day of the week to fly from Tucson to Europe?

The average price of all round-trip flights from Tucson to Europe clicked on KAYAK for each day over the last 12 months.

If your flying dates are flexible, you should consider flying to Europe on a Tuesday, as we generally find the cheapest rates on that day for this route. On the other hand, Saturday is the most expensive day to fly from Tucson to Europe. For your return ticket, we recommend flying on a Tuesday and avoiding Fridays for the best deals.

How far in advance should I book a flight from Tucson to Europe?

To calculate weekly average prices, KAYAK takes all prices for each week before departure over the last year for round-trip flights from Tucson to Europe, removes the top 0.1% to account for outliers, and then takes the average of all the values for each week.

To get a below average price on the flight from Tucson to Europe, you should book around 2 weeks before departure, which saves you about 43% compared to booking last minute. For the absolute cheapest price, our data suggests you should book 10 weeks before departure.

  • What is the Hacker Fare option on flights from Tucson to Europe?

    Hacker Fares allow you to combine one-way tickets in order to save you money over a traditional round-trip ticket. You could then fly from Tucson to Europe with an airline and back with another airline.
